What is the online signature lawfulness for contracts in the United States
The online signature lawfulness for contracts in the United States refers to the legal recognition of electronic signatures as valid and enforceable. Under the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A), elect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ures. This means that businesses and individuals can enter into contracts electronically, streamlining processes and enhancing efficiency.
In essence, an electronic signature can be any sound, symbol, or process attached to or logically associated with a contract, executed by a person with the intent to sign. This flexibility allows for various forms of eSigning, including typed names, scanned signatures, or even digital certificates.

Key elements of the online signature lawfulness for contracts in the United States
Several key elements contribute to the online signature lawfulness for contracts in the United States. These include:
- Intent to Sign: The signer must demonstrate a clear intention to sign the document.
- Consent to Use Electronic Signatures: All parties involved must agree to use electronic signatures.
- Association with the Document: The electronic signature must be logically associated with the contract.
- Record Retention: The signed document must be stored in a manner that preserves its integrity and accessibility.
These elements ensure that electronic signatures are not only valid but also enforceable in legal contexts.

State-specific rules for the online signature lawfulness for contracts in the United States
While the ESIGN Act and UETA provide a federal framework for electronic signatures, individual states may have specific rules and regulations that apply. It is essential for users to be aware of these variations, as some states may impose additional requirements or restrictions on electronic signatures.
For instance, certain types of documents, such as wills or real estate transactions, may have specific stipulations regarding electronic signatures. Users should consult state laws to ensure compliance and understand any nuances that may affect the validity of their electronic contracts.
